Output e61cd062b90ca182732a19bbf179025fd8b59c8316f3eeca27f7a06d05dfba6b:0

value
1039286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fe558c1d32f869a5d593f494073daaed1cdbeb1 OP_EQUAL
address
MCGQjjaCASKLD3eNibpENPmavp7V4mBzqE
transaction
e61cd062b90ca182732a19bbf179025fd8b59c8316f3eeca27f7a06d05dfba6b
spent
true